Transaction 73cfe867cf3c2574307e2fd8c6d32eccc4d425bd356e9005b14ecbaf12e62db0
1 Input
1 Output
-
73cfe867cf3c2574307e2fd8c6d32eccc4d425bd356e9005b14ecbaf12e62db0:0
- value
- 1391508
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7003acb2c4630e80e865eef9f6353559571fcaa5 OP_EQUAL
- address
- 3BuJ1LwcXFDoekpdGN2dxFi7krZwM9oYdo